  • Speaker - Professor Carsten Welsch, University of Liverpool, UK
    Theme: How scientists use particle Accelerators to understand the origins of the Universe and the smallest building blocks of matter.
    This is one of a series of short films made for high school science teachers and students. They were produced by the production company Making Science the Star, with colleagues from ESS, and with financial support from the EU from an ERASMUS+ project called Accelerating Teaching - Research Facilities to support STEM Teaching.
